Patriot Battery Metals Drill Results Indicate High-Grade Lithium at Its James Bay Property

Jan 30, 2023


Patriot Battery Metals Inc. assay results for the final ten (10) drill holes completed at its Corvette Property in the James Bay Region of Quebec from its 2022 drill campaign indicates high-grade lithium mineralization at the easternmost drill hole at the CV5 Pegmatite. The drill hole result at 52.2 m at 3.34% Lithium2O (219.1 m to 271.2 m), including 15.0 m at 5.10% Lithium2O (CV22-093).

The Corvette Property in the James Bay Region of Quebec. Is located approximately 13.5 km south of the regional and all-weather Trans-Taiga Road and powerline infrastructure and is currently accessible by winter road.

The strongly mineralized drill intersection further delineated the high-grade lithium in Patriot Battery Metals Nova Zone previously identified in drill holes CV22-017, 042, 066, and 083. 131.2 m at 1.96% Li2O (250.8 m to 382.0 m), including 57.0 m at 2.97% Li2O (CV22-100).

Drill hole CV22-093 continues to extend mineralization eastwardly at the CV5 Pegmatite and is interpreted to have intersected part of the large, high-grade Nova Zone within the overall pegmatite system that has now been defined by several drill holes, including CV22-017, 042, 066, 083, 093, and 100 over a strike length of at least 350 metres.

The extension of the CV5 Pegmatite eastwardly, and thus the high-grade Nova Zone, is currently being tested with the first series of drill holes as part of the 2023 winter drill program.

The spodumene mineralization at the greater CV5 Pegmatite has been traced over a strike length of at least 2,200 m through the 2021 & 2022 drill campaign. The mineralization remains open along strike at both ends and to depth along most of the pegmatite’s length.

The hole to the west of the 2022 drill campaign returned 16.9 m at 2.00% Li2O (CV22-074) and to the east returned 52.2 m at 3.34% Li2O (CV22-093), demonstrating high-grades at both ends of the currently defined 2.2 km spodumene pegmatite strike length, which remains open.

All 2022 drill core assays for the CV5 Pegmatite have now been reported, with core assay results for all fourteen (14) drill holes completed at the CV13 Pegmatite cluster remaining to be reported.

The ten (10) drill holes (NQ core size – 47.6 mm inside diameter) reported herein targeted mineralization at the eastern extent of the currently defined CV5 Pegmatite as well as at depth over the central and eastern areas (Figure 1). Highlights include drill hole CV22-093, the most easterly drill hole competed at the CV5 Pegmatite in 2022, which returned 52.2 m at 3.34% Li2O, including 15.0 m at 5.10% Li2O or 2.0 m at 6.17% Li2O (Figures 1 and 2), and was completed as a 100 m step-out along strike of drill hole CV22-083, which intersected 25.0 m of 5.04% Li2O (see news release dated January 18th, 2022).

 

The results of drill hole CV22-093 (15.0 m at 5.10% Li2O) confirm the extension of the high-grade Nova Zone eastward – by at least 100 m – as previously intersected in drill holes CV22-017 (40.7 m at 3.01% Li2O), CV22-042 (37.0 m at 3.04% Li2O), CV22-066 (38.0 m at 2.17% Li2O, including 2.0 m at 6.41% Li2O), and CV22-083 (25.0 m at 5.04% Li2O, including 5.0 m at 6.36% Li2O) – see news releases dated May 24th, August 31st, and December 13th, 2022, and January 18th, 2023, respectively. Collectively, core assays from these drill holes – CV22-017 to 093 – define a strike length for this high-grade zone of approximately 350 m and remains open to the east. Drill hole CV22-100, as announced herein, also tested the Nova Zone between drillholes CV22-042 and 063, at a similar depth, and returned a strongly mineralized interval of 131.2 m at 1.96% Li2O, including 57.0 m at 2.97% Li2O (Figures 3 and 4).

Drill holes CV22-087, 094, 098, and 102 tested two areas of the system at depth and returned nil to minor pegmatite intervals. This contrasts with drill holes situated further west along strike, which have tested the same depth intervals and returned strong intervals of mineralized pegmatite. These drill holes highlight the inherent pinch and swell nature of pegmatite systems.

The 2022 drill campaign at Corvette has significantly expanded lithium mineralization at the CV5 Pegmatite. The drilling to date has largely been completed at approximately 100 m spacing (down to ~50 m in some places) with the principal spodumene pegmatite body (CV5), flanked by several secondary lenses, currently traced by drilling over a distance of at least 2,200 m (CV22-074 to CV22-093), remaining open along strike at both ends and to depth along most of its length. The final step-out hole to the west of the 2022 drill campaign returned 16.9 m at 2.00% Li2O (CV22-074) and to the east returned 52.2 m at 3.34% Li2O (CV22-093), demonstrating high-grades at both ends of the currently defined 2.2 km spodumene pegmatite strike length, and remains open.

For the drill holes reported herein, core assays for pegmatite intervals greater than two (2) m are presented in Table 1 and drill hole locations in Figure 1. Drill hole coordinates and other attributes are also available in Table 1 and the Company’s website, which has a downloadable excel spreadsheet listing assay results from prior drill holes. All core assays from the 2022 drill campaign at the CV5 Pegmatite have now been reported, with core assays for all fourteen (14) drill holes completed at the CV13 Pegmatite cluster remaining to be reported.

Through 2022, the Company has completed ninety-five (95) NQ core size drill holes, totalling 27,470 m, at targets along the CV Lithium Trend – eighty (80) drill holes totalling 24,709 m at the CV5 Pegmatite and proximal lenses, fourteen (14) drill holes totalling 2,647 m at the CV13 Pegmatite cluster, and one (1) drill hole totalling 114 m at the CV12 Pegmatite cluster.

About Patriot Battery Metals Inc.

Patriot Battery Metals Inc. is a mineral exploration company focused on the acquisition and development of mineral properties containing battery, base, and precious metals.

 

The Company’s flagship asset is the 100% owned Corvette Property, located proximal to the Trans-Taiga Road and powerline infrastructural corridor in the James Bay Region of Québec. The land package hosts significant lithium potential highlighted by the 2.2 km long CV5 spodumene pegmatite with drill intercepts of 156.9 m at 2.12% Li2O, including 25.0 m at 5.04% Li2O or 5.0 m at 6.36% Li2O (CV22-083), 159.7 m at 1.65% Li2O and 193 ppm Ta2O5 (CV22-042), 152.8 m at 1.22% Li2O and 138 ppm Ta2O5 (CV22-030), and 40.7 m at 3.01% Li2O and 160 ppm Ta2O5 (CV22-017). Additionally, the Property hosts the Golden Gap Trend with grab samples of 3.1 to 108.9 g/t Au from outcrop and 7 m at 10.5 g/t Au in drill hole, and the Maven Trend with 8.15% Cu, 1.33 g/t Au, and 171 g/t Ag in outcrop.

The Company also holds 100% ownership of the Freeman Creek Gold Property in Idaho, USA which hosts two prospective gold prospects - the Gold Dyke Prospect with a 2020 drill hole intersection of 12 m at 4.11 g/t Au and 33.0 g/t Ag, and the Carmen Creek Prospect with surface sample results including 25.5 g/t Au, 159 g/t Ag, and 9.75% Cu.

The Company’s other assets include the Pontax Lithium-Gold Property, QC; and the Hidden Lake Lithium Property, NWT, where the Company maintains a 40% interest, as well as several other assets in Canada.
